I'm not debating your note. It is very valid that we lack proper support
for multimedia stack. I myself wrote a detailed rant on how broken it is
[1] but three notes:
- Fixing something like this takes time, you need to assign the budget for
it (which means it has to be done during the annual planning) and if gets
approved, you need to start it with the fiscal year (meaning July 2022) and
then hire (meaning, write JD, do recruitment, interview lots of people, get
them hired) which can take from several months to years. Once they are
hired, you need to onboard them and let them learn about our technical
infrastructure which takes at least two good months. Software engineering
is not magic, it takes time, blood and sweat. [2]
- Making another team focus on multimedia requires changes in planning,
budget, OKR, etc. etc. Are we sure moving the focus of teams is a good
idea? Most teams are already focusing on vital parts of wikimedia and
changing the focus will turn this into a whack-a-mole game where we fix
multimedia but now we have critical issues in security or performance.
- Voting Wishlist survey is a good band-aid in the meantime. To at least
address the worst parts for now.

The wishlist survey is defined as:
The Community Wishlist Survey is an annual survey
that allows
contributors to the Wikimedia projects to propose and vote for tools
and
platform improvements
That doesn't necessarily translate into just "new tools". The community
can wish for better support of multimedia stack and improvements on the
multimedia platform and If it gets enough votes, I'm hopeful it'll be
picked up.
